Animax Designs to produce face shields and masks


A


nimax Designs, Inc, a creator of animatronic and interactive characters for theme parks and location based entertainment, is supporting the COVID-19 effort by producing protective face shields


and masks for medical professionals. The state-of-the-art 3D printing technology used to produce components for


multi-axis animatronics are now also being used to produce the components needed to make the face shields. The in-house costuming shop is producing tri-layer facemasks that can be N95 rated by slipping a filter into a special pocket. To reinforce Animax Designs’ efforts, the company has received “essential


employee” status from the State of Tennessee to ensure that the company can continue to produce essential equipment throughout the pandemic. The combined efforts of the company will enable the production of approximately 500-600 protective face shields and facemasks each week for medical professionals to use on the frontlines to help combat the COVID-19 pandemic.


US patent granted to Lagotronics Projects’ GameChanger


First introduced in 2016, Lagotronics Projects’ ride concept ‘the GameChanger’, a rotating interactive dark ride, has been granted a US patent. After a successful patent application in the Netherlands, the patent for the


GameChanger amusement ride has also been granted in the US. Patents in other regions like Europe and China are pending. CEO Mark Beumers commented: “After having been awarded with several


patents for our unique Interactive technology and devices, the GameChanger is the first complete attraction Lagotronics Projects has received a patent for. Our company is and has always been focussed on developing and providing the best technology and experiences to our customers. Receiving this patent, especially in the US, is such a great recognition for all our people and the effort they put into the design of this attraction.”


Nathan Jones joins CAVU Designwerks as chief operating officer


CAVU Designwerks (CAVU), a leading provider of fully integrated immersive experiences is pleased to announce the appointment of Nathan Jones as chief operating officer. In this newly created role and as a senior member of the executive team, Jones reports directly to CEO Peter R. Schnabel who said, “We are excited to have Nathan as part of the CAVU team. He complements our strong performance-oriented culture, and we believe his impressive reputation for execution and achieving results makes him the right choice for ensuring operational excellence across the company as we evolve into our next stage of company growth.” Jones brings more than 22 years of leadership experience in the


entertainment and attractions industry with a focus on achieving operational efficiencies, most recently as president, Park Attractions at WhiteWater, the industry leader in waterpark design and manufacturing, where he held responsibilities for operations, finance, and project delivery across global offices and manufacturing facilities. In addition, Jones has held senior key positions in the industry with companies including Vekoma Rides Manufacturing and Brogent Technologies.
